Rheumatoid Arthritis & Heart Conditions: A Connected Threat?
Wiki Article
Individuals experiencing RA face a greater risk of developing heart disease . Studies suggest a complex connection linking the inflammatory process of rheumatoid arthritis and the progression of heart-related complications. The persistent inflammation throughout the body, common in RA, can damage arteries , leading to higher instances of heart attack , stroke , and other related health issues. Therefore , prioritizing heart’s well-being is absolutely crucial for those who have rheumatoid arthritis.

Past the Body Pain : RA and Heart-Related Concerns
While the condition is primarily known for its debilitating limb pain , it's ever more clear that it poses a major risk to heart health . Patients with RA are at a greater likelihood of having heart problems, including heart failure, a brain attack, and blood vessel issues. This relationship is considered to be due to a combination of factors, like chronic inflammation , behaviors often linked to the disease , and the treatments used to control the inflammatory condition. Thus, a preventive approach to heart wellness is crucial for patients living with this inflammatory condition.
